2021 New York Laws
CVP - Civil Practice Law and Rules
Article 41 - Trial by a Jury
4113 - Disagreement by Jury.
Universal Citation: NY CPLR § 4113 (2021)
§ 4113. Disagreement by jury. (a) Unanimous verdict not required. A
verdict may be rendered by not less than five-sixths of the jurors
constituting a jury.
(b) Procedure where jurors disagree. Where five-sixths of the jurors
constituting a jury cannot agree after being kept together for as long
as is deemed reasonable by the court, the court shall discharge the jury
and direct a new trial before another jury.
